AD8574ARUZ Description


The bias current, drift, and offset of this family of amplifiers are extremely low. Rail-to-rail input and output swings are a feature of the single, dual, and quad amplifiers designated AD8571, AD8572, and AD85741, respectively. All are guaranteed to function with a single supply between 2.7 V and 5 V.

The AD8571, AD8572, and AD8574 offer advantages that were previously only available in pricey auto-zeroing or chopper-stabilized amplifiers. These zerodrift amplifiers combine low cost and great accuracy using Analog Devices, Inc.'s architecture. (External capacitors are not necessary.) The AD8571/AD8572/AD8574 reduce the intermodulation effects caused by interaction of the chopping function with the signal frequency in ac applications by using a spread-spectrum, auto-zero approach.



AD8574ARUZ Features


  • Low offset voltage: 1 μV

  • Input offset drift: 0.005 μV/°C

  • Rail-to-rail input and output swing

  • 5 V/2.7 V single-supply operation

  • High gain: 145 dB typical

  • CMRR: 140 dB typical

  • PSRR: 130 dB typical

  • Ultralow input bias current: 10 pA typical

  • Low supply current: 750 μA per op amp

  • Overload recovery time: 50 μs

  • No external capacitors required 



AD8574ARUZ Applications


  • Temperature sensors

  • Pressure sensors

  • Precision current sensing

  • Strain gage amplifiers

  • Medical instrumentation

  • Thermocouple amplifiers
